Description

5-Aminofluorescein (5-AF) is a fluorescence marker, covalently bound to human serum albumin. The excitation wavelength is 495 nm and the emission wavelength is 535 nm[1].

In Vitro

5-Aminofluorescein-HSA : 5-Aminofluorescein is linked to HSA in a 1 : 1 molar ratio to provide a specific and longlasting fluorescence staining of malignant brain tumor.
The excitation wavelength is 495 nm and the emission wavelength is 535 nm.
